A sanitary napkin, sanitary towel, sanitary pad, menstrual pad, or pad is an absorbent item worn in the underwear when menstruating , bleeding after providing birth , recovering from gynecologic surgery, experiencing a miscarriage or abortion , or in any other circumstance where it is required to absorb a flow of blood from the vagina A menstrual pad is a sort of feminine hygiene product that is worn externally, unlike tampons and menstrual cups which are worn inside the vagina. Some men and women use a washable or reusable cloth menstrual pad These are created from a quantity of kinds of fabric—most usually cotton flannel, or hemp (which is very absorbent and not as bulky as cotton). Washable menstrual pads do not require to be disposed of after use and as a result supply a a lot more economical alternative. Menstrual pads are produced from a variety of components, differing depending on style, country of origin, and brand. Disposable pads had their start with nurses utilizing their wood pulp bandages to absorb their menstrual flow, creating a pad that was produced from easily obtainable materials and inexpensive adequate to throw away following use. The first of the disposable pads have been normally in the type of a cotton wool or related fibrous rectangle covered with an absorbent liner. Extended pads are provided for additional protection or for bigger folks whose undergarments may well not be completely protected by regular length pads, and also for overnight use.
